Genting Skyway Cable Car

Your adventure kicks off with a ride on the fastest and longest cable car in Asia, which glides over one of the world’s oldest rainforests. This 30-minute journey is a thrill in itself, giving you panoramic views of lush greenery and mountains. The free stop at Chin Swee Station is worth noting for a quick photo break or to stretch your legs.

Batu Caves

Your final stop is the famous Batu Caves, a vibrant cultural sight that’s both awe-inspiring and photo-worthy. Climbing the 272 colorful steps rewards you with panoramic views and a close-up look at Hindu shrines guarded by a massive golden Murugan statue.

Travelers note that you’ll need comfortable shoes for the ascent and to be mindful of temple dress codes — shorts and sleeveless shirts are not allowed inside the caves.
